Output ec70b7fe423f5b82ea491c83fc4ff887519d3a3ac5838ddcc69add1cad2ef025:0

value
107538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 229d0b7933ce6c91c4e3210927dddd35d627f9ec0b886fc5f586d48100663522
address
bc1py2wsk7fneekfr38ryyyj0hwaxhtz070vpwyxl304sm2gzqrxx53qndruva
transaction
ec70b7fe423f5b82ea491c83fc4ff887519d3a3ac5838ddcc69add1cad2ef025
spent
true